To watch 3D on an Epson projector, you will need the following:

1. Epson projector that is capable of displaying 3D content.
2. 3D glasses that are compatible with your Epson projector.
3. 3D content such as movies, videos, or games that are encoded in 3D format.

Once you have gathered all the required equipment, follow the below steps to watch 3D on your Epson projector:

1. Connect your video source, such as a 3D Blu-ray player, game console or computer, to the Epson projector using an HDMI cable.
2. Turn on your 3D glasses and put them on.
3. On the remote control of your Epson projector, press the 3D button to activate the 3D mode.
4. Select the 3D content you want to watch from your video source and start playing it.
5. Adjust the focus of the projector until the 3D image appears clear and sharp.

Once you have followed the above steps, sit back, relax and enjoy watching your favorite 3D content on your Epson projector.

How to Watch 3D on Epson Projector: A Comprehensive Guide

If you own an Epson projector, you might wonder how to watch 3D content on it. Fortunately, with the right equipment and settings, its possible to enjoy immersive 3D movies, games, and presentations from the comfort of your home or office. In this guide, well cover everything you need to know to get started.

Step 1: Check Your Projectors Specifications

Before attempting to watch 3D on your Epson projector, make sure that it supports this feature. Not all projectors are capable of displaying 3D content, so check the manufacturers website or user manual to confirm. If your projector is 3D-compatible, youll need to use active 3D glasses and a 3D content source to view the content properly.

Step 2: Get 3D Glasses

Active 3D glasses use battery-powered lenses that alternate between blocking the right and left eyes, creating a sense of depth in 3D content. Make sure to buy glasses that are compatible with your projector and have the correct sync method (infrared or Bluetooth). You may also need to adjust the glasses settings to match your projectors 3D mode.

Step 3: Connect Your 3D Content Source

To watch 3D content, you need a source such as a 3D Blu-ray player, a 3D-enabled gaming console, or a computer with a 3D graphics card. Connect the device to your projector using an HDMI cable and ensure that both devices are set to the appropriate 3D mode. Depending on the content source, you may also need to adjust the aspect ratio or video output settings.

Step 4: Enable 3D Mode on Your Projector

With the 3D glasses and content source connected, its time to enable 3D mode on your Epson projector. Press the 3D button on your remote control to bring up the menu, then choose the appropriate 3D mode based on the content source (e.g., 3D Blu-ray, side-by-side, top-and-bottom). Adjust the depth and convergence settings as needed to optimize the viewing experience.

Step 5: Enjoy 3D Content on Your Epson Projector

Once your projector is set up and in 3D mode, put on your glasses and start the 3D content. You should see a clear and immersive 3D image that appears to pop out of the screen. Experiment with different settings and seating positions until you find the sweet spot for your viewing preferences.

How to Watch 3D on Epson Projectors: A Comprehensive Guide

Epson Projectors have become popular among home theatre enthusiasts in recent years. They offer high-quality displays and excellent image quality for a broad range of content, including 3D movies and videos. However, setting up 3D projections on your Epson projector requires some knowledge and technical expertise. In this article, we’ll provide a comprehensive guide on how to watch 3D on Epson projectors.

Step 1: Check the compatibility

The first step in setting up your Epson projector for 3D projection is to check its compatibility. Not all Epson projectors are compatible with 3D projection, and you need to ensure that your model has the necessary features to display 3D content. You can check the compatibility of your Epson projector in the user manual or on the Epson website.

Step 2: 3D Glasses

Next, you need to obtain the correct 3D glasses to watch 3D content on your Epson projector. Epson projectors require active shutter glasses that operate on infrared technology. You can purchase Epson-compatible 3D glasses online or from a local electronics store.

Step 3: Set Up the 3D Mode

Once you have compatible 3D glasses, you need to set up the 3D mode on your Epson projector. Go to the projector settings and select the “3D Mode” option. Select “Auto,” and the projector will automatically detect the 3D signal and switch to 3D mode.

Step 4: Connect the Device

Now that your projector is set up for 3D projection, you need to connect your device to the projector. If you’re using a Blu-ray player or gaming console, connect it to the projector using HDMI cables. If you’re using a computer, make sure it’s connected to the projector using a compatible cable.

Step 5: Adjust the Screen

Lastly, you need to adjust the screen size and position to optimize the 3D experience. Move the projector and screen to a comfortable viewing distance and angle. Adjust the focus and zoom settings until you get a clear and crisp image.
